## Problem
Prometheus currently scrapes the Sentinel services and ClickHouse, but it does not expose request-duration histograms for MCP operations. The live cluster only has scrape/runtime metrics in Prometheus, while request latency is currently available indirectly from ClickHouse audit payloads via `latency_ms`.
That is useful for historical analysis, but it is not enough for live Grafana dashboards, SLOs, alerting, or fast operational debugging.
## What to add
Add Prometheus metrics for MCP request latency and throughput, covering both Sentinel services and MCP server/gateway paths, at minimum:
- `tools/call`
- prompt calls
- resource reads
- any other MCP request path the gateway/service actively serves
Suggested metric shape:
- `mcp_request_duration_seconds`
- `mcp_request_total`
- `mcp_request_errors_total`
Use low-cardinality labels only, such as:
- `service`
- `operation`
- `status`
- `server`
Avoid labels that can explode cardinality, like user IDs, session IDs, prompt names, or raw paths.
## Acceptance criteria
- Prometheus exposes histogram buckets for MCP request latency.
- Grafana can compute p50/p95/p99 from live Prometheus data.
- Metrics cover tool calls, prompt calls, resource reads, and the Sentinel service path where applicable.
- Tests or smoke checks verify the metric names exist.
